Rob Zombie’s Halloween-Themed Great American Night…

Posted by Horror Movies News on July 25, 2014

Rob Zombie is bringing his brand of scary to the Chicago area this fall. The musician and filmmaker's Halloween-themed Great American Nightmare will take place on select nights from September 26 through November 1 at the Odeum Expo Center in Villa Park, Illinois, with Zombie scheduled to perform on opening night.
